Voting for the Kaohsiung mayoral by-election begins today. The weather is good, but the epidemic alert has not been lifted. It is stipulated that people must wear masks to vote. When entering the polling station, they must have their temperature taken and hand disinfected. People who are isolated or quarantined at home are not allowed to enter the polling station to vote or visit the counting of votes. .

It rained heavily in Kaohsiung yesterday afternoon and evening, and it cleared up today. However, in the first hour of voting, it seemed that the voting situation was not very active. It is expected that more people will go out to vote after noon.

station’s "Selection Committee" stated that starting from 0:00 on August 15, it is prohibited to publish or repost election-related information through social media or online forums, including text, pictures, videos, or symbols, or involve publishing, reporting, disseminating, Commenting on or quoting candidates or election polls, failure to do so will result in a fine of more than NT$500,000 (NTD, the same below).

Luo Bangji, acting director of the Kaohsiung City Civil Affairs Bureau and director-general of the Election Committee, said that the number of people voting in this mayoral by-election is 2.3 million, 597. There are 38 administrative districts in the city, with Fengshan District .294369 people the most, and Maolin the least. District 1524 people. There were 6,411 first-time voters and 55,187 first-time mayoral voters in this by-election. There are 356,711 people aged 20 to 29 years old, and 403,989 people aged 30 to 39 years old.

The Kaohsiung Municipal Civil Affairs Bureau estimates that the recall vote on June 6 will cost more than 110 million yuan. The preliminary estimate of the mayoral by-election on August 15 is more than 160 million yuan. The two items add up to a total of about 280 million yuan. Ten thousand yuan.
